Thank you everyone..it was nothing more than being in the right place at the right time. I had only hunted that piece of property one other time on the gun opener. In those two times I've seen 16 deer. It's only 20 acres of nasty steep hillside to a creek bottom. I knew when I got down to him that I recognized him from pictures. Two buddies of mine that hunt pieces of ground close to where I was had pics of him from October and November but never saw him on the hoof. Still feeling really blessed thank you again.
